Product description

Coreopsis grandiflora 'Solar Jewel', commonly known as Tickseed, is a vibrant herbaceous perennial that brings a splash of colour to gardens with its bright red flowers edged in yellow-orange. This compact, bushy plant reaches up to 50 cm in height and spreads approximately 45 cm, making it ideal for borders, beds, and containers. Blooming profusely from June to October, 'Solar Jewel' provides extended seasonal interest and is a favourite among pollinators, supporting local biodiversity.

Thriving in well-drained soil under full sun, this hardy perennial is both heat and drought-tolerant, making it a resilient choice for various garden settings. Its low-maintenance nature requires minimal care; regular deadheading of spent blooms will encourage continuous flowering throughout the season. 'Solar Jewel' is also noted for its disease-resistant foliage, ensuring a healthy and long-lasting display.

Ideal for gardeners seeking to add bold, long-lasting colour to their outdoor spaces, Coreopsis 'Solar Jewel' integrates seamlessly into cottage gardens, wildlife gardens, and contemporary landscapes alike. Its striking blooms also make excellent cut flowers, allowing you to bring a touch of summer indoors.

Instructions

Top Tip

Deadhead spent blooms regularly to encourage further flowering.

How to Water

Water regularly to keep the soil consistently moist but not saturated.

How to Plant

Wait until the risk of frost has passed and plant coreopsis in full sun or partial shade in moist but well-draining soil. Enrich the soil with well-rotted organic matter and dig a hole around twice as wide as the root ball. Position the plant so the top of the root ball is at soil level then backfill with soil and compost, gently firm down, and water in well. Leave 40-50cm between plants.
